How to Say "I don't know" in Malay

The SPAIKING TeamJuly 27, 2026
saya tidak tahu
"I don't know" in Malay 路 say it like sah-yah tee-dahk tah-oo

The most natural way to say "I don't know" in Malay is saya tidak tahu. Tap the speaker above to hear it, then say it back out loud. That is the fastest way to make it stick.

Other ways to say it

aku tidak tahu
more casual, often used among friends
saya tak tahu
informal version, commonly used in conversation

When to use it

You can use this phrase when you genuinely do not have the answer to a question. It is appropriate in both formal and informal settings. It shows honesty and humility when you are unsure about something.

Examples in Malay

MalayEnglish
Saya tidak tahu jawapannya.I don't know the answer.
Maaf, saya tidak tahu di mana dia.Sorry, I don't know where he is.
